The event will be held on November 3 (Fri., national holiday). The show starts at 14:00 (doors open at 13:30).
Ticket reservations
Reserved seating area ¥3,500 (tax included) / General seating area ¥3,000 (tax included)
TEL: 078-223-5590
Reservations can also be made via LINE.
Admission is free for those with a disability certificate.
Here it is on the map↓
The address is 1-22-7 Nagoro, Yamaguchi-cho, Nishinomiya, Hyogo Prefecture.
There is free parking limited to 30 cars, and reservations are required. It also looks like there will be shuttle service from Taoji Station on the Kobe Electric Railway.
